Lengenbostel is a charming village located in the Lower Saxony region of Germany. Nestled amidst the picturesque landscapes of northern Germany, Lengenbostel offers a peaceful retreat for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life. The village is characterized by its traditional half-timbered houses and lush green surroundings, embodying the quintessential charm of rural Germany. As part of the Samtgemeinde Sittensen, Lengenbostel benefits from its proximity to both Hamburg and Bremen, making it an ideal spot for visitors who wish to explore the broader region while enjoying the tranquility of village life. The area is known for its agricultural heritage, with many farms and fields surrounding the village, providing a glimpse into the traditional way of life that has persisted for generations. Outdoor enthusiasts will find plenty to enjoy in Lengenbostel, with numerous walking and cycling paths weaving through the scenic countryside. These trails offer the perfect opportunity to experience the natural beauty of Lower Saxony, with its rolling hills, dense forests, and serene rivers. Community life in Lengenbostel is vibrant, with local events and gatherings fostering a strong sense of camaraderie among residents. Traditional festivals and markets often take place throughout the year, celebrating the rich cultural heritage of the region and offering visitors a taste of local customs and cuisine. Whether you're exploring historic sites, enjoying outdoor activities, or simply soaking in the serene atmosphere, Lengenbostel provides a delightful experience for anyone visiting this part of Germany.
